FAQ about Marilyn Monroe’s Gown for JFK’s Birthday

1. What was the title of the gown Marilyn Monroe wore for JFK’s birthday?

The gown is sometimes called the "Glad Birthday, Mr. President" gown.

2. What was the gown fabricated from?

The gown was fabricated from sheer, flesh-colored silk chiffon and adorned with roughly 2,500 hand-sewn crystals.

3. Who designed the gown?

The gown was designed by American costume designer Jean Louis.

4. What was the estimated price of the gown?

The gown reportedly price between $12,000 and $20,000 to make.

5. Why was the gown so memorable?

The gown was memorable for its revealing design, which accentuated Monroe’s hourglass determine.

6. The place was the gown first unveiled?

The gown was first unveiled at Madison Sq. Backyard in New York Metropolis on Might 19, 1962, at a gala celebrating JFK’s forty fifth birthday.

7. What did Monroe sing when she appeared within the gown?

Monroe famously sang her iconic rendition of "Glad Birthday, Mr. President" whereas carrying the gown.

8. What occurred to the gown after Monroe’s demise?

The gown was bought at public sale in 1999 for $1.26 million.

9. The place is the gown positioned at this time?

The gown is presently a part of the gathering of the Ripley’s Imagine It or Not! Museum in Orlando, Florida.
